磷脂酰肌醇3激酶与肺部疾病 被引量:4

The phosphoinositide 3-kinase pathway in pulmonary disease
原文传递
导出
摘要 近年来发现磷酯酰肌醇3激酶(phosphoinositide 3-kinase,PI3K)及其下游信号分子与某些肺部疾病关系密切,本文概述了PI3K的结构、分类、信号调节、生物学功能及其在支气管哮喘、肺癌等肺部疾病中的作用。 The Phosphoinositide 3-Kinase (PI3K) and its downsteam signaling molecule is recently discovered to have a close relationship with some pulmonary diseases. This article review PI3K about its structure, typing, signaling regulation, biological function and its role in asthma, lung cancer and other pulmonary diseases.
出处 《国际呼吸杂志》 2007年第1期67-70,共4页 International Journal of Respiration
关键词 哮喘 肺癌 肺疾病 Asthma Lung cancer Pulmonary diseases
